np.concatenate函数用法
    Numpy库提供了np.concatenate函数,它是NumPy提供的连接数组的函数。np.concatenate函数可以用于连接多个数组。它可以接受任何维度相同或不同形状的数组。
    np.concatenate( (arr_1, arr_2, …),axis=0)
numpy库统计函数
    由此可见,np.concatenate函数的两个参数分别是要连接的数组的元组(tuple)和一个整数(表示轴)。
    (1)多维数组:用于合并元素的多维数组的维度应该相同。
    (2)多元数组:只有形状findshape元组中维数相同的元素才能正确合并。
    参数axis用于指定要轴上进行连接,它应该是一个有效的维度索引。可以指定要连接的维度,也可以在所有维度上合并。如果没有指定axis参数,np.concatenate函数默认会在第0轴上执行操作。
    当要连接的数组的形状不同时,需要指定axis参数。axis参数应该被设置为具有相同形状的
数组的轴索引(比如第1轴),以确保所有输入数组具有相同维度。这个参数是根据具体情况而定的,用户可以根据自己的需要进行调整。
    另外,np.concatenate函数还可以接受具有完全相同形状的多个数组,可以将多个数组按行或者列合并成单个数组,接着,就可以利用连接后的数组进行进一步处理了。
    numpy的np.concatenate函数可以对各个数组的形状不同的元素进行合并,这是一个非常实用的工具,可以大大提高开发效率,使开发人员更容易地创建和处理多维数组。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。